A couple returning from their engagement party must escape from a seemingly endless forested backroad causing them to lose their grip on reality... and a killer hunting them from the surrounding woods.
1943
2014
1978
2012
2009
2019
2021
2018
2006
2003
1981
1984
1989
1959
1998
1982
2000